MATTER OF KUDYSCH


72 A.D.2d 901 (1979)

In the Matter of the Claim of David Kudysch, Respondent. Hillcrest General Hospital, Appellant. Phillip Ross, as Industrial Commissioner, Respondent

Appellate Division of the Supreme Court of the State of New York, Third Department.

November 29, 1979


By initial determination effective February 27, 1978, claimant was disqualified from receiving benefits on the ground that he voluntarily left his employment without good cause. The referee's decision overruling this determination was affirmed by the board and this appeal ensued. Claimant was employed by appellant for approximately 10 weeks until February 26, 1978.
